From mboxrd@z Thu Jan 1 00:00:00 1970 From: "Xu, Quan" Subject: Re: [PATCH v3 1/2] IOMMU/spinlock: Fix a bug found in AMD IOMMU initialization Date: Thu, 10 Mar 2016 06:12:51 +0000 Message-ID: <945CA011AD5F084CBEA3E851C0AB28894B85FAB2@SHSMSX101.ccr.corp.intel.com> References: <1457529455-38314-1-git-send-email-quan.xu@intel.com> <1457529455-38314-2-git-send-email-quan.xu@intel.com> <1457535578.3102.394.camel@citrix.com> Mime-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: base64 Return-path: In-Reply-To: <1457535578.3102.394.camel@citrix.com> Content-Language: en-US List-Unsubscribe: , List-Post: List-Help: List-Subscribe: , Errors-To: xen-devel-bounces@lists.xen.org Sender: "Xen-devel" To: Dario Faggioli , "xen-devel@lists.xen.org" Cc: "Tian, Kevin" , Jan Beulich , Suravee Suthikulpanit List-Id: xen-devel@lists.xenproject.org Q0MgS2V2aW4sIA0KDQpPbiBNYXJjaCAwOSwgMjAxNiAxMTowMHBtLCA8ZGFyaW8uZmFnZ2lvbGlA Y2l0cml4LmNvbT4gd3JvdGU6DQo+IE9uIFdlZCwgMjAxNi0wMy0wOSBhdCAyMToxNyArMDgwMCwg UXVhbiBYdSB3cm90ZToNCj4gPiBwY2lkZXZzX2xvY2sgc2hvdWxkIGJlIGhlbGQgd2l0aCBpbnRl cnJ1cHQgZW5hYmxlZC4NCj4gPg0KPiBUaGVyZSdzIGEgbWVzc2FnZSBmcm9tIEphbiB3aGVuIGhl IHNheXM6DQo+IDw8V2VsbCwgSSdkIHNheSBzb21ldGhpbmcgbGlrZSAicGNpZGV2c19sb2NrIGRv ZXNuJ3QgcmVxdWlyZSBpbnRlcnJ1cHRzIHRvIGJlDQo+IGRpc2FibGVkIHdoaWxlIGJlaW5nIGFj cXVpcmVkIi4+Pg0KPiANCj4gOi1PDQo+IA0KPiA+IEhvd2V2ZXIgdGhlcmUgcmVtYWlucw0KPiA+ IGFuIGV4Y2VwdGlvbiBpbiBBTUQgSU9NTVUgY29kZSwgd2hlcmUgdGhlIGxvY2sgaXMgYWNxdWly ZWQgd2l0aA0KPiA+IGludGVycnVwdCBkaXNhYmxlZC4gVGhpcyBpbmNvbnNpc3RlbmN5IG1pZ2h0 IGxlYWQgdG8gZGVhZGxvY2suDQo+ID4NCj4gSSBhcHByZWNpYXRlIHRoYXQgJ21pZ2h0JyBpcyB3 ZWFrZXIgdGhhbiAnY2FuJy4gUGVyc29uYWxseSwgSSBzdGlsbCBkb2IndCBmaW5kIHRoaXMNCj4g Y29ycmVjdCwgb3IgYXQgbGVhc3QgY2xlYXIgZW5vdWdoLCByZWZlcnJlZCB0byB0aGlzIHBhdGNo LCBidXQgSSB3b24ndCBiZSBpbiB0aGUNCj4gd2F5IGJlY2F1c2Ugb2YgdGhpcy4NCj4gDQo+ID4g VGhlIGZpeCBpcyBzdHJhaWdodGZvcndhcmQgdG8gdXNlIHNwaW5fbG9jayBpbnN0ZWFkLiBBbHNv IGludGVycnVwdA0KPiA+IGhhcyBiZWVuIGVuYWJsZWQgd2hlbiB0aGlzIGZ1bmN0aW9uIGlzIGlu dm9rZWQsIHNvIHdlJ3JlIHN1cmUNCj4gPiBjb25zaXN0ZW5jeSBhcm91bmQgcGNpZGV2c19sb2Nr IGNhbiBiZSBndWFyYW50ZWVkIGFmdGVyIHRoaXMgZml4Lg0KPiA+DQo+IEFuZCBJIGFsc28gY2Fu J3QgcmVhbGx5IGdldCB3aGF0ICJzbyB3ZSdyZSBzdXJlIGNvbnNpc3RlbmN5IGFyb3VuZCBwY2lk ZXZzX2xvY2sNCj4gY2FuIGJlIGd1YXJhbnRlZWQgYWZ0ZXIgdGhpcyBmaXgiIGFjdHVhbGx5IG1l YW5zLCBidXQgYWdhaW4sIHRoYXQncyBwcm9iYWJseSBtZSwNCj4gYW5kIGl0J3MgZmluZS4NCj4g DQo+IEhvd2V2ZXIsDQo+IA0KPiA+IFNpZ25lZC1vZmYtYnk6IFF1YW4gWHUgPHF1YW4ueHVAaW50 ZWwuY29tPg0KPiA+IFJldmlld2VkLWJ5OiBEYXJpbyBGYWdnaW9saSA8ZGFyaW8uZmFnZ2lvbGlA Y2l0cml4LmNvbT4NCj4gPg0KPiBUaGlzIHN0aWxsIHN0YW5kcyAqKm9ubHkqKiBpZiB0aGUgdmVy eSBmaXJzdCBzZW50ZW5jZSAicGNpZGV2c19sb2NrIHNob3VsZCBiZSBoZWxkDQo+IHdpdGggaW50 ZXJydXB0IGVuYWJsZWQiIGlzIGNoYW5nZWQgdG8gInBjaWRldnNfbG9jayBkb2Vzbid0IHJlcXVp cmUgaW50ZXJydXB0cyB0bw0KPiBiZSBkaXNhYmxlZCB3aGlsZSBiZWluZyBhY3F1aXJlZCIuDQo+ IA0KDQpEYXJpbywNCkkgYW0gb3BlbiBmb3IgdGhpcyBjaGFuZ2U6KS4NCg0KV2hlbiBJIHJlYWQ6 DQoxLiAobG9vayBhdCAiTGVzc29uIDM6IHNwaW5sb2NrcyByZXZpc2l0ZWQuIikNCiAgaHR0cHM6 Ly93d3cua2VybmVsLm9yZy9kb2MvRG9jdW1lbnRhdGlvbi9sb2NraW5nL3NwaW5sb2Nrcy50eHQN CjIuIGNvbW1lbnQgaW5zaWRlIGNoZWNrX2xvY2soKSwgaW4geGVuL2NvbW1vbi9zcGlubG9jay5j LCBpbiBYZW4ncyBjb2RlYmFzZS4NCjMuIHRoZSAiTGludXggRGV2aWNlIERyaXZlcnMsIDNyZCBF ZGl0aW9uIiBib29rICwgaHR0cDovL3d3dy5tYWtlbGludXgubmV0L2xkZDMvY2hwLTUtc2VjdC01 IA0KDQpJIGZvdW5kIHRoYXQ6DQogICAgLSAiV2UgcGFydGl0aW9uIGxvY2tzIGludG8gSVJRLXNh ZmUgKF9fYWx3YXlzX18gaGVsZCB3aXRoIElSUXMgZGlzYWJsZWQpIGFuZCBJUlEtdW5zYWZlIChf X2Fsd2F5c19fIGhlbGQgd2l0aCBJUlFzIGVuYWJsZWQpIHR5cGVzIi4NCg0KSXQgbG9va3MgbGlr ZSBLZXZpbidzIGRlc2NyaXB0aW9uIGlzIGJldHRlci4gDQoNCkkgYWxzbyBmb3VuZCB0aGF0IHlv dSBtZW50aW9uZWQgaW4gdGhpcyB0aHJlYWQ6DQoiLi4uICBfX2V4Y2VwdCBmb3IgdmVyeSBzcGVj aWFsIHNpdHVhdGlvbnNfXyIuDQpJZiBpdCBpcyB0cnVlLCBJIHRoaW5rIHlvdXIgZGVzY3JpcHRp b24gaXMgYmV0dGVyLg0KDQpUaGFua3MgZm9yIHlvdXIgdGltZS4uOik6KQ0KDQoNClF1YW4NCl9f X19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fClhlbi1kZXZlbCBt YWlsaW5nIGxpc3QKWGVuLWRldmVsQGxpc3RzLnhlbi5vcmcKaHR0cDovL2xpc3RzLnhlbi5vcmcv eGVuLWRldmVsCg==